Output 34b39aa7adeb21e2ffd8ff6be8347320b64798c54b2f4266ee7cba86f6244cb5:1

value
2334922
script pubkey
OP_0 OP_PUSHBYTES_20 4a2c1902e23c7d0d747998036aeb599bfbf550dc
address
bc1qfgkpjqhz837s6arenqpk466en0al25xusd7lqf
transaction
34b39aa7adeb21e2ffd8ff6be8347320b64798c54b2f4266ee7cba86f6244cb5
confirmations
130684
spent
true